Castillo Des Vicen. Overlooking Bohol's southern seas, it was built in 1796 as a fortification against marauders and other Muslim pirates. The Punta Cruz Watch Tower is dedicated to Saint Vincent Ferrer (where a statue is found inside -- just behind me.)

Outside, a big Cross stands as a silent sentinel guarding the entrance to the bay, just behind this watch tower. (View me: BIGGER is BETTER.)

Come and visit this triangular-shaped Punta Cruz Watch Tower in the Philippines to see the spectacular views of Cebu, Siquijor and Mindanao.

Getting There:

Get a bus at the Tagbilaran Integrated Bus Terminal in Dao and board off at Punta Cruz Watch Tower, Philippines -- about 13 kilometers off Tagbilaran City.

Bohol Factoids:

Bohol Island, southeast of Cebu, is the Philippines' tenth largest island. Rich in agriculture and fishing, Bohol has been discovered by tourists seeking the simple charm of a rustic retreat. The rich tropical waters off Panglao island ebb and flow above some of the Philippines most seductive dive sites: the islands of Pamilacan and Balicasag.

The oldest stone church is located at Baclayon, six kilometers off Tagbilaran (now contested with the Loboc Church).

Panglao Church with its twin antique confessionals and the church at Dauis, are worth visiting.

The world's smallest monkey, the Philippine Tarsier, shares a sanctuary with exotic flora and fauna near the inland town of Bilar.

Bohol's mysterious Chocolate Hills are the island's premier attraction. Ranging in height from 40 to 120 meters, the 1268 dot hills resemble like giant scoops of chocolate ice cream during the dry seasons.

This is from the skirt of a kurotomesode, which came in a huge lot of antique kimono scraps and fabrics months back; I forgot to photograph it until now.

It's a stock photo if you want it, just like most of my kimono photographs.

The fan features "shippou" (interlocking circles, symbolic shorthand for the 8 Buddhist treasures) and stylized "matsu" (pine trees.) The pattern seems to be done in something that LOOKS LIKE yuzen, but it feels a bit stiffer, so I want to say that it might be some type of fake yuuzen? The nuido (Japanese embroidery) on the "kumihimo" (cords) is, at least, legitimate nuido.
